Microsoft officially terminated extended support for Windows 7 in January 2020. No new security patches, vulnerability fixes, or technical updates are issued for this platform. Running Windows 7 on an internet-connected device exposes the user to severe exploits that remain unpatched indefinitely. Safe and Legal Alternatives
